Job Title: Facilities Maintenance Project Coordinator

The Facilities Maintenance Project Coordinator plays a vital role in the success of Douglas College by coordinating the efficient execution of preventative maintenance, repair, and minor infrastructure renovation projects related to facilities building systems (mechanical, electrical, plumbing (MEP) and fire protection).

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ist in troubleshooting and resolving m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and fire protection systems issues to maintain efficiency and cost-effectiveness.
  • Implement quality control measures to ensure carpentry, HVAC, electrical, and mechanical systems, fire protection, life safety equipment, and systems meet College expectations and project specifications.
  • Provide project support to Facilities Manager/Project Leaders/Managers on single projects or portfolios of projects by assisting with project planning and coordination, maintaining and coordinating information flow and project records.
  • Coordinate the planning and implementation of assigned facilities projects and/or components from the initial planning and design stages through to implementation and completion.
  • Research, analyze, and summarize information for projects from various data sources.
  • Participate in the construction tender process and review contract and/or purchasing documents.
  • Produce complex critical path documentation, timelines, and presentations using software programs.
  • Provide support to Manager, Facilities Services by communicating policies and priorities, monitoring contractor work, and ensuring issues are resolved or escalated.
  • Oversee data entry to the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S) and process service requests.
  • Liaise with internal and external stakeholders, convey information, and respond to queries regarding project status, design, and construction matters.
  • Provide frequent, clear, and concise reports to leadership regarding ongoing issues, progress updates, challenges, and opportunities.
  • Coordinate and attend department and project-related meetings, prepare agendas and supporting documentation, and distribute minutes.
  • Coordinate and assign work to trades, contractors, and landlords for Coquitlam, New Westminster, and other properties.
  • Carry out project plans according to established maintenance project methodologies and systems.
  • Review monthly Preventative Maintenance work orders, ensure contractors are dispatched appropriately, and schedule and complete work prior to the due date.
  • Ensure contractual services are issued against corresponding Purchase Order (PO) and on-demand services are issued to Worker Order (WO).
  • Monitor project expenditures for budgets, prepare and maintain project budget cost reports, and prepare purchase orders for maintenance supplies, equipment parts, and services.
  • Analyze change orders, assess scope changes, estimate costs, and communicate adjustments to project timelines and budgets.
  • Review invoices to confirm consistency with projections, quotations, and budget allocations.
  • Oversee project-related letters of credit, performance bonds, and securities, monitor and initiate communication with contractors regarding status, expiry dates, and renewal deadlines.
  • Coordinate Contractor Safety Program with existing contractors and new contractors to ensure contractors' safety protocol meets College expectations and project specifications.
  • Serve as the liaison between the College and contractors regarding safety requirements and ensure that all safety protocols and regulations are communicated effectively to contractors.
  • Ensure trades adhere to WorkSafeBC Occupational Health and Safety regulations and College policies and procedures.
Administrative Services:
  • Maintain project plans and associated communication documents.
  • Prepare/updates project status reports, process invoices, update tracking reports, and maintain files for due diligence and financials.
  • Maintain up-to-date project logs (RFIs/Changes/Submittals).
  • File and archive project documents.
  • Maintain and coordinate updates to college-wide Facilities Inventory System (FIS).
  • Maintain and coordinate updates to floor plans, record drawings, and O&M manuals.
  • Coordinate minor updates, alterations, and maintenance to the Facilities Management website.
  • Work with the Manager to develop and prepare capital budgets and capital requests.
  • Represent the Manager in operational meetings and groups.
Requirements:
  • Completion of an undergraduate degree or a construction technology diploma from a recognized post-secondary educational institution.
  • 3 years construction site work experience, preferably with the Mechanical or Electrical trades.
  • 2 years' work experience in coordinating projects, including all aspects of project development and execution.
  • PMP (Project Management Professional) certification, or working towards, an asset.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Demonstrated in-depth understanding of mechanical, electrical, plumbing, and fire protection systems and terminology.
  • Excellent computer skills, including a high degree of proficiency in Microsoft Office applications (Word, Excel, MS Teams, PowerPoint).
  • Strong understanding of reading technical drawings, schematics, and equipment specifications.
  • Familiarity with maintenance planning and scheduling tools.
  • Knowledge of current safety standards and regulations applicable to maintenance activities.
